Interdisciplinary Unity: Diverse Motives, Common Goals

Interdisciplinarity garners support from various factions for distinct reasons. Activists advocate for its practical application to serve civil society, emulating the military's and NASA's national security strategies. Conversely, liberal faculty members emphasize its role in fostering communication across campus divides. Despite differing motivations, the period post-1968-1969 marks a notable shift from a mono-disciplinary approach to one that embraces interdisciplinary practices, showcasing a rare consensus among Stanford's diverse academic community.
